2. Unique Benefits of Cape Aloe Compared to Other Aloes
While aloe vera might be the celebrity of the aloe family, Cape Aloe boasts some unique benefits that set it apart. For starters, Cape Aloe contains higher concentrations of anthraquinones, compounds known for their laxative properties, making it a popular choice for digestive health. Additionally, its high concentration of polysaccharides contributes to enhanced immune support and wound healing capabilities. 4. Growing and Harvesting Cape Aloe: A Closer Look
Harvesting Cape Aloe is an art form, requiring careful attention to detail to ensure the highest quality product. Typically, the leaves are harvested when they are mature, usually after several years of growth. Once harvested, the leaves are processed to extract the gel and latex, which are then used in various products. In South Africa, sustainable harvesting practices are crucial to preserve this precious resource for future generations.
